The four-banded leaf-roller, Eulia quadrifasciana Fern., is very closely related and similar in habits to the red-banded leaf-roller, Eulia velutinana Walk. It was described by Fernald (1882) as Lophoderus quadrifasciana but was later placed in the genus Eulia by Kearfott (1905). Fernald (1908) put Lophoderus Steph., in synonymy with Eulia Hubn. For at least eight years following the original description it seems to have attracted little attention. Sanderson (1904) recorded it for the first time as a pest of apple in Delaware. The same year Fletcher (1900) reported it somewhat abundant in Canada. Subsequently it has been recorded from Maine, New Hampshire, Massachusetts, New York, Pennsylvania, Delaware, Illinois and it is apparently common throughout north eastern United States. It has been found somewhat common in Pennsylvania by the writer (1922) who mentions it in connection with Eulia mariana Fern., as a pest of apple.

The life history of Brenthis montinus has long been a problem taxing the ingenuity of lepidopterists. Scudder made repeated efforts to secure the egg but never observed a female ovipositing. The egg figured in “The Butterflies of the Eastern United States” (Vol. 3, plate 64 f.38 and plate 67 f.16) was removed from the body of the ♀ (1863 Bost. Journ. Nat. History VII: 626; see also 1874 Geology of New Hampshire 339, 354).

Arriving in the colony of New York in 1774 from England, Ann Lee and her eight followers set about creating a model communal society in what would become the United States. Officially known as the United Society of Believers in Christ’s Second Appearing, the Shakers believed in Christ’s imminent return. Their support of pacifism, near equality between the sexes that allowed women to take on leadership roles, and perfectionism set them apart from most Americans. Within a decade, they had begun creating a Kingdom of Heaven on Earth through their worship, work ethic, and construction of orderly villages with buildings and furniture meant to reinforce religious belief and shape and control behavior. From humble beginnings, the sect created a total of twenty-two communities beginning in the 1780s, spreading from Maine to Indiana and as far south as Georgia and Florida, though these latter two sites and the one in Indiana were short lived. During periods of religious revivalism in the United States in the late 18th and early19th centuries, the Shakers attracted hundreds of converts who gave up their worldly possessions to live celibate, communal lives. After a peak population of over three thousand in the1840s, the Shakers have dwindled to just three members inhabiting the only surviving living community of Sabbathday Lake, near New Gloucester, Maine. The Shakers’ demographic and economic success over several decades left a legacy of buildings at numerous locations throughout the eastern United States. Some of these villages have become museum sites, most notably Hancock, Massachusetts; Mount Lebanon, New York; Canterbury, New Hampshire; and Pleasant Hill and South Union, both in Kentucky. Other Shaker buildings remain as private residences and parts of retirement communities and state prisons. In many ways, Shaker architecture reflects contemporary regional vernacular building practices, such as the closely spaced anchor bents in the framing of the earliest meetinghouses in Connecticut, New Hampshire, Maine, Massachusetts, and eastern New York State, and the rather grand masonry structures of the dwelling houses and trustees’ offices in Kentucky. The linear arrangement of buildings, their large size, and separate entrances for men and women distinguished Shaker buildings from those of the outside world, though stylistically they appeared much like non-Shaker buildings. The Shakers organized building interiors to use space efficiently with many built-in cabinets and drawers, installed pegboards on walls for storage and to help keep floors clear for cleaning, and included separate staircases to demarcate men’s and women’s areas. The buildings, especially the meetinghouses and dwelling houses, reminded Shakers of their commitment to their faith and to their distinctive way of living and encouraged them to “put their hands to work and their hearts to God,” a saying attributed to Ann Lee. Nevertheless, the Shakers were not immune from influences from the outside world. They needed to interact with outsiders to encourage the economic success of their villages and to attract converts. As their population shrank in the latter half of the 19th century, they turned increasingly to hired help to assist with building construction and other aspects of daily life. The Shakers also embraced stylistic changes in architecture and furniture; their buildings of the late 19th and early 20th centuries reflect these influences with added ornamentation inside and out, as well as embellished furnishings either made by the Shakers or purchased from non-Shaker furniture makers. Rather than undercut any appreciation of the simple style for which the Shakers are best known, these changes show the group as always practical and responsive to changes in mainstream society.

As part of a study of the population biology of pine voles (Microtus (Pitymys) pinetorum), 65 voles were karyotyped from seven apple orchard populations in the eastern United States. All animals had 62 chromosomes. Voles from New Hampshire and New York had 62 autosomal arms, whereas those from Virginia and North Carolina had 64. Voles from one population in southern Pennsylvania had 62, 63, or 64 arms in approximate Hardy–Weinberg proportions. The polymorphism resulted from the presence or absence of secondary arms on the largest pair of autosomes. There appears to be no reproductive isolation between the cytotypes in the Pennsylvania population.Key words: Microtus pinetorum, Pitymys, chromosomal variation, karyotype.

This article explores the formation and early history of the American Institute of the City of New-York, which in the 1830s became the leading lobby association of “friends of industry” in the United States. More specifically, the article considers how the institute’s officers sought to overcome obstacles of collective mobilization that had plagued earlier pro-industry associations. Pre–Civil War interest groups is an understudied area, and historians typically depict the years following in the Compromise of 1833 as a period essentially devoid of pro-industry agitation. However, it was in precisely in these years that friends of industry for the first time managed to obtain the resources necessary for sustained mobilization. Key to the American Institute’s success, this article argues, was the development of annual manufacturing fairs, events that provided steady revenue, strengthened internal cohesion, attracted new members, facilitated coordination with like-minded groups, and provided opportunities to engage in popular politics in an ordered manner.

We report brown root rot (BRR) of alfalfa, caused by the fungal pathogen Phoma sclerotioides, for the first time in the eastern United States. Alfalfa production fields in New York, Vermont, and New Hampshire were sampled in spring 2005, and soil characteristics were related to variability in BRR incidence and severity in two New York fields sampled extensively. BRR was detected in 8 of 10 fields sampled in New York, 6 of 7 fields sampled in Vermont, and 5 of 6 fields sampled in New Hampshire. Lesions on both roots and crowns were common in all three states, and most BRR lesions extended into the cortical tissues. Diagnostic polymerase chain reaction (PCR) of P. sclerotioides isolates produced a single amplicon of the expected size. In vivo conidia and pycnidia morphology of northeastern isolates was consistent with published descriptions of P. sclerotioides, and P. sclerotioides was reisolated from symptomatic lesions after pathogenicity testing. In two New York fields sampled extensively, BRR severity varied with soil strength, soil texture, soil saturation, and alfalfa stand density. The spatial pattern of BRR within fields suggests the pathogen was not recently introduced. The results suggest BRR is widespread in alfalfa production fields in New York, Vermont, and New Hampshire.


The Royal Society has recently accepted responsibility for the administration of a Government grant given for the execution of a programme of oceanographical work based on the Bermuda Biological Station. In so doing it has, for the first time in its history, become the owner of a research vessel, and it is thought that a brief account of the proposed investigations and of the events which led to the formation of the Bermuda Oceanographical Committee might suitably find a place in these records. At Bermuda a marine biological station, founded by the Bermuda Natural History Society and supported by the Universities of Harvard and New York, has been in existence since 1903 ; but the recent history of the institution may be said to date from 1926, when a corporation was formed under the laws of the State of New York with the object of increasing the usefulness and international character of the station. Twelve trustees were originally appointed by the corporation, but the board was later increased to twenty, comprising thirteen members from the United States, three from Bermuda and two each from Great Britain and Canada. Professor E. G. Conklin was President of the corporation until the end of 1937, when he was succeeded by Dr C. Iselin.

The first comprehensive information on the bionomics of the digger wasp Oxybelus variegatus Wesmael, 1852 is presented. Females nested in small aggregations in crevices between paving stones of a frequently used pedestrian pathway in lowland agricultural wasteland. Nests were dug in the ground using mandibles, legs and abdomen. The nest consists of a main burrow with one or, rarely, two cells. The mature larva is described for the first time. The egg stage lasts for about two days before the larva hatches. The female provisioned each cell with an average of 11 paralysed male flies of Delia platura (Meigen, 1826) (Diptera: Anthomyiidae). Numerous females of dipteran kleptoparasites were observed in the nesting area of O. variegatus. However, only a few nests were infested by larvae of Senotainia conica (Fallen, 1810).
